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Facilities at Church Stretton Station

Church Stretton station is equipped with ticket machines making it easy to collect pre-purchased tickets. These machines are accessible and accept major credit and debit cards, although they don't process payments in cash. There is no staffed ticket office, so passengers requiring assistance for ticket queries can use the helpline by calling 0800 200 6060.

For traveler assurance, the station is equipped with CCTV. While the station lacks waiting rooms and refreshment facilities, it does provide seating areas for a bit of respite. Please note, the station does not have toilets or baby-changing facilities. Bicycle enthusiasts will find 4 Sheffield stands available for parking bikes, though cycle hire facilities aren't provided. And for motorists, while parking is free, there are very limited allocated spaces with just two marked as accessible.

Accessibility and Support

Access to the platforms at Church Stretton is partially step-free, classified as Category B2. Passengers can move between platforms via a footbridge with steps, or a longer route avoiding steps. This station does not have ticket barriers to navigate, making movement less restricted. While there are accessible ticket machines and ramp provisions for train access, you won't find accessible toilets or dedicated help points here.

Station Facilities and Amenities

Solihull Train Station is well-equipped to cater to all passengers' needs, ensuring a smooth and comfortable journey. The station's ticket office is open from early morning to midnight, Monday through Saturday, with slightly reduced hours on Sunday. Convenient ticket machines scattered throughout the station make it easy to collect your pre-booked tickets. Moreover, the station ensures accessibility with step-free access across all areas, enabling seamless movement for those with mobility challenges, although there are no accessible toilets or waiting room facilities. CCTV presence offers a sense of security, while the seating areas are perfect for a brief rest between travels.

For those planning to park and ride, Solihull Station provides a substantial car park managed by Excel Parking Services. It offers a variety of payment methods, including mobile apps and pay stations within the car park. Be mindful of the parking charges, which vary from daily to weekly rates.

Shopping and Refreshments

Onsite refreshments and shops cater to any last-minute travel needs or cravings. Enjoy a hot beverage or grab a quick snack to kickstart your journey. An ATM is also available within a retail outlet for any cash requirements, though no currency exchange facilities are offered.

Connected to the Wider Region

Transportation options from Solihull Station extend beyond the railway, maintaining excellent connectivity with the surrounding area. Rail replacement buses operate from Station Approach Road, ensuring continued travel during disruptions. For those exploring local attractions or commuting, a PLUSBUS ticket can be purchased for unlimited bus and Midland Metro travel. Solihull also sits conveniently close to Birmingham International Airport, with the X12 bus providing frequent service to the airport, making international travel a breeze.
